Insurance Renewal — Managers Only

This page records the renewal of Brackenfold Group's liability cover with Avelorn Mutual, effective 1 October. Premiums rose eight percent, reflecting last year's warehouse claim in Dunmere. Finance director Pieter Hallsen negotiated an improved flood rider at no extra cost. The board should note exclusions now apply to subcontracted haulage. Related planning context for the board follows below.

confidential, kahop-yahap: Project Weniel slips by six weeks because of the staffing delay.

## v3.9.4 — Report builder sort fix + key rotation

For new team members: this release fixes sort instability in the Quarrow report builder. Rows with equal values previously shuffled between renders; sorting is now stable and deterministic, using row ID as a tiebreaker. No schema or API changes.

We also rotated release credentials on our quarterly schedule. All builds from this version onward are signed with the new key:

deploy key for fawig-bawep: bky9_3gRYF85rm

## Artifact Signing — SDK Parity Notes (Weekly Sync)

Kestrel SDK for Android reached parity with the Swift client this sprint: offline queueing, batched telemetry, and retry semantics now match. Both SDKs ship as signed artifacts from the same pipeline. Remaining gap: background sync throttling, targeted next sprint. Verify both release bundles before tagging. Both artifacts validate against the shared signing key below.

signing key of kawig-fafog = bky19_6Fypv1qws7J8qJtaYjX

Quick heads-up on Pinwheel UI versioning: we cut a minor release every sprint, and anything touching component props needs a changeset file in the PR. No changeset, no merge — the bot will nag you. Majors are rare and go through the design council first. The full policy, with examples of what counts as breaking, lives on the internal page below.

wiki page, bahip-yahip: https://grafana.qirvanlabs.corp/browse/display/projects/cc3a1b9dbfc9